At the Drop of a Hat. This July sees the return of the Sharnbrook Youth Fringe at the Mill Theatre. After the success of the last Youth Fringe in 2011, the theatre is keen to build on its reputation for the development of youth theatre in the local area. The theatre has teamed up with local schools and organisations to bring a fortnight of dance, drama and music to the Mill from the 1st to 12th July. Our own team of young, talented performers create a high-speed, hilarious show with improvised scenes and sketches based entirely on audience suggestions. Our shows include a range of fast and funny games where our performers make it up as they go along. You provide the ideas and our team create one-off, never before seen shows.never to be repeated. The first production of Friend or Foe was by Amicable Productions, 19th 22nd February 2014, at Bedford Theatre.
